Much has changed in the automotive landscape over the past 30 years, but a trip to the wrecker's yard can be like going back in time.
You might be greeted by a surly counterman, who will – in an offhand fashion – send you to forage for the part you want. You may still have to bring your own tools and trudge across a yard slimy with mud and a cocktail of automotive fluids. And once you've extracted a serviceable specimen of the part in question, you might see the yard owner slip the cash you hand him right into his hip pocket.
Arrive after hours and you may well get to meet his dogs.
But auto wreckers are evolving, even if there are lingering images of grimy, polluted mud-yards operating on the margins of civil society. The image in some cases remains accurate, but often ironic, too. This is an industry built upon two of the saintliest environmental virtues: reuse and recycling.
The culture and processes that result in cubes or pancakes of crushed metal being shipped to the shredders – usually with a human body inside, according to Hollywood – are only part of the auto wreckers' story. And many in the business could use a little help from the public to remake the image, especially when it comes to reusing perfectly good automotive parts.
"We're really happy to sell the parts," says David Gold, president of Standard Auto Wreckers in Scarborough. "The trouble is the public doesn't know we exist. Some of my own relatives go out and pay $400 for a new alternator, when I've got 10 of them for $75 that I can't get rid of."
Reuse can range from customers pulling a heater-control lever out of an old Civic in the U-Pull-It section, to a local repair shop purchasing a serviceable engine off the shelf to extend the life of a neighbour's beloved Nissan Axxess, to a body shop snapping up an entire front-end structure from a wreck that got rear-ended so it can repair a similar vehicle with frontal damage.
Much of the growth in parts reuse has been driven by auto insurers trying to keep premiums down.
Standard Auto Wreckers, which also has a new 4.5-hectare indoor facility in upstate New York, uses a warren of old portables for offices at its original Scarborough location.
Most of the outdoors is unpaved, but you're likely to be greeted by a friendly young woman at the reception desk. Gold himself looks like the proverbial nice young man, and if you met him outside work you might guess he's a laser eye surgeon.
But he is very much a businessman and he doesn't want to lose customers who can't find the parts they want. Things are organized at Standard; Gold has a department that sells new or reconditioned aftermarket parts. Another one does new wheels and tires. In a different area, four employees sit in front of computers. They're "attending" online auctions of salvage vehicles – wrecks that have been written off by the insurance companies.
A staffer named Ryan Pegg "wins" a late-90s Pontiac Grand Am for $600. His software program also lists the parts that Standard expects to sell – for a total of $2,750.
It all looks like easy money until Gold points out that the yard's overhead averages nearly $2,000 per vehicle.
Parts prices are elastic; inventory control software constantly monitors supply and demand and adjusts prices accordingly. Another program keeps track of interchangeability – letting a customer know, for example, whether he can use a headlamp from a 1995 Intrepid on his '97.
Buying salvage vehicles online has become nearly universal in the past few years. The practice relies on vendors providing truthful information on the cars' condition, and the industry has developed a protocol for doing that, using commonly agreed upon codes.
There's also the risk that the vehicle may acquire further damage – perhaps hit by a forklift – between purchase and delivery. "The auction houses don't really care," Gold says. "Their customers are the insurance companies."
Typically, a salvage car would be a 2001 model purchased for about $2,000. These vehicles represent about 15 per cent of the 400 autos that enter Standard's facility each week.
The other 85 per cent are mostly end-of-lifers – average model year 1990 – towed from pounds or driven in by their last owners. Some are donated through programs such as Car Heaven (the vehicle's scrap value goes to charity and the donor gets a tax receipt).
The going rate for scrap vehicles is $160 a tonne, Gold says.
A newly arrived scrapper's first appointment is with the hoist; all its fluids have to be drained. Radiators, oil pans and fuel tanks are simply cut open to let the stuff out. Four hydraulic jacks on the hoist can tip and tilt the car body to ensure every last drop gets out.
Air conditioning refrigerant is captured and disposed of according to set procedures. There's also a special recovery program for the mercury switches used in most modern cars. Standard also does the paperwork to de-register the vehicles, so the authorities know which vehicle identification numbers (VINs) no linger exist.
Nothing goes to waste. Batteries, wheels and tires are resold, if marketable. If not, they are recycled. Gasoline goes into a tank from which employees fill their own cars for free. Clean coolant is given away to customers.
Depending on marketability, remaining parts of the hulk either go straight to the crusher or spend four to six weeks in the U-Pull-It yard.
Elsewhere, in a heated shed closed to the public, Standard's employees remove saleable parts from the newer vehicles.
Every part destined for the warehouse gets a detailed, computer-generated tag. "A late-model car is just the box the parts came in," Gold says.
Increasingly, computers and online commerce mean trips to the wrecking yard are of the virtual variety.
On your home computer, you might click on www.car-part.com and enter the details of the part you need. The website searches members' inventories and lists recyclers that have it.
Miller's Auto Recycling in Fort Erie might be the one with the right part at the right price. You might contact the company, arrange shipping and payment on your credit card.
A few days later the part arrives at your front door – and all without going within five miles of a junkyard dog.

Tire Recycling Overview
Tire recycling is the process of recycling vehicles tires (or tyres) that are no longer suitable for use on vehicles due to wear or irreparable damage (such as punctures). These tires are among the largest and most problematic sources of waste, due to the large volume produced and their durability...

Big 3 Auto Recycling Program To Expand Focus
USCAR announces contract with ECO2 Plastics to explore 'rinse and recycle' applications for end-of-life vehicles
The United States Council for Automotive Research's (USCAR) Vehicle Recycling Partnership (VRP), composed of researchers from DaimlerChrysler, Ford Motor Company and General Motors Corporation, recently announced an initiative to enable the recycling of all materials in shredder residue, regardless of their source.
As part of its work, the VRP recently contracted with ECO2 Plastics Inc. to evaluate its proprietary polyethylene terephthalate (PET) plastic recycling technology. The ECO2 technology removes substances of concern from plastics recovered from "shredder residue" -- the material left when end-of-life vehicles (ELV), household appliances and other large items are "shredded" by a large, grinding hammer-mill, or shredder, as part of their recycling process.
While the U.S. automakers have worked to eliminate substances of concern (SOCs) from general vehicle content, some SOCs can still be found in shredder residue, which contains materials from a combination of automotive and non-automotive sources, giving the program even broader potential for environmental leadership.
Currently, more than 84%, by weight of materials, of each ELV in the United States is recycled, with 95% of all vehicles going through the existing infrastructure. ECO2's proprietary recycling process addresses the plastics found in the unrecycled portion. If successful, such a system will enable recovered plastics to be more easily reused.
The USCAR VRP currently is engaged in a Cooperative Research and Development Agreement (CRADA) with the U.S. Department of Energy's Argonne National Laboratory and the Plastics Division of the American Chemistry Council to address the sustainable recycling of current and future materials from ELVs. This is the third CRADA established among the participants since the inception of the VRP in 1991.
As part of the CRADA team, the VRP is collaborating with private industry and government to discover and implement innovative recycling solutions to enhance the current market-driven U.S. vehicle-recycling infrastructure.
ECO2's PET plastic recycling technology has the potential to be one of several recycling solutions for shredder residue that fits within the current U.S. recycling infrastructure.

Scrapyards fight bad rap, enjoy boom
When most people think of automobile scrapyards, they envision piles of dirty, junked cars, the grime of oil and engine fuels, and the risk of environmental damage that comes with car crushing.
Such assumptions are misguided, said Larry Brown, vice president of Jerry Brown's Auto Parts Center in Queensbury.
Brown insists the industry, which has experienced a significant boom in recent years, provides services that benefit the community on several levels, including the environment.
The obvious benefits of the industry are an alternative for the cost of new car parts and the removal of junk cars.
"We're the competition for dealerships and an alternative for expensive new parts," Brown said. "When we get a car, we inventory what's reusable: mirrors, glass, engines, tires, doors, batteries -- almost everything. Often, it's a savings of 50 percent of the cost of a new part for our customers."
When Brown's company doesn't have a specific part, Brown said the online network of salvage yards allows him access to more than 2,000 shops' inventories in the United States and Canada.
"I'll know within seconds when and where I can get a part, if I don't already have it here," he said.
Jerry DeLuca, executive director of the Automotive Recyclers Association of New York, said there are 743 automobile dismantlers in New York "providing a place for end-of-life cars to go."
In 1997, more than 4.7 million cars were recycled nationwide, according to the association.
"We take one to two junk cars a day from people who live nearby. Those are cars that would just sit there otherwise," Cornell said.
Brown said his company recycles around 1,500 vehicles per year, in addition to the 2,000 kept on site.
Additional benefits that result from the industry are reduced insurance premiums and reduced costs of metal.
Brown said the vast majority of his junk cars are purchased through insurance auctions, which allows the insurance companies to recover costs and therefore offer more competitive premiums. Cornell said he purchases 10 to 15 cars per week at the auctions.
The discount price of used parts also allows insurance companies to repair insured vehicles for less, which translates into lower premiums, Brown said.
"Ninety percent of my business is wholesale (to companies like insurance firms)," he said.
The recycling of scrap metal means a reduction in the cost of materials needed for construction or for building new cars and ultimately results in reduced need for natural resources.
DeLuca said the demand for steel has reached an all time high worldwide.
"Automobile recyclers supply steel and many other metals that are recycled and used in construction," DeLuca said. "Even copper piping is cheaper because of what's recovered from old cars."
"There isn't much metal that's not in high demand," Brown added.
And that demand is what has driven the boom in the scrapyard industry.
Brown said that, in 1995, his company was receiving about $18 per ton of crushed cars, whereas in February, he received $165 per ton.
And it's the industry boom that Brown partially blames for the industry's bad reputation as an environmental hazard.
"Crushed cars are the by-product of my business," Brown said. "We recycle what we can and crush what we can't. That metal (that we can't recycle) will be recycled elsewhere.
"A lot of people are trying to get into the industry because of the boom and are primarily out for higher weights in crushing. In order make money, you have to turn cars over quickly."
That inexperience, combined with the need for quantity, can lead to sloppiness, Brown said. And that can lead to spills and contamination.
Maureen Wren, spokeswoman with the State Department of Environmental Conservation, said salvage yards are regulated by the DEC, and the biggest risk is groundwater contamination due to petroleum spills.
The DEC requires that all fluids are properly drained to ensure spills don't occur. The industry is also heavily regulated by the state Department of Motor Vehicles, DeLuca said.
Cornell agrees with Brown that the industry has a lot of companies that cut corners to make an extra buck.
"They give us a bad rap," Cornell said. "I live next door to my shop. I drink the water. I have to care about it."
"It's not hard to do this job safely, but you have to care
about the environment," Brown said. "You have to have good housekeeping and organization."
Brown and Cornell said their companies have never had a major spill, despite both being in the second generation of ownership.
Brown, Cornell and DeLuca insist that, when done correctly, the industry actually helps the environment.
The Automotive Recyclers Association reports that 11 million gallons of oil and 6 million tires were recycled nationwide in 1997, in addition to enough steel to produce almost 13 million new vehicles.
"We save energy by reusing parts that would otherwise need to be made brand-new," Brown said. "And even the brand-new parts often have recycled components in them, through the metal that's crushed and sorted."

Ahead of the recycling curve
The name of SGI's car recycling centre creates an image of a dusty junkyard filled with piles of rusting, crushed vehicles guarded by a mangy dog and squirrely old man wielding a shotgun.
It isn't the case. SGI's Salvage Centres are state of the art, processing more than 16,000 cars per year in Saskatchewan. The Regina location handles more than 5,500 cars per year.
Officials invited guests to tour the facility Tuesday to see how it works and what SGI is doing to protect the environment. Over the past six decades, it has recycled more than seven million pounds of steel, 95,000 litres of oil and other fluids, 1,400 pounds of freon gas and 300 grams of mercury.
The income from the resale of salvaged and recycled goods was $5.6 million last year. The money raised goes back into the auto fund, keeping insurance rates low, according to officials."We were recycling mercury switches for six or seven years and 10 to 15 years for freon before it was made mandatory. We try to stay ahead of the legislation," said Al Ripplinger, the branch manager for the Regina salvage centre.
When cars are written off in accidents by SGI, they are taken to the salvage yard at 460 Fleet St., in the northeast area of Regina.
Vehicles are assessed before a small army of mechanics and technicians tears them apart. Oil is drained from motors and freon is sucked out of the coolant systems. If oil isn't recycled properly it could contaminate the soil, and it's illegal to allow the free venting of freon.
The salvage yard itself is massive. The parts storage room resembles a weapons locker. Row upon row of salvaged parts hang from hooks, tagged, sorted and registered in a province-wide parts computer database.
The garage is filled with the whine of power drills and electrical saws. Car doors are stacked in rows, with windows still inside them.
Drains in the floors are designed with a two-part filtration system to prevent any spilled fluids from getting into the sewer system. The floors look clean, the concrete is gray and not stained black with oil.
"Everything is kept very neat and clean because of environmental regulations. You can't have a big mess," said Ripplinger.
SGI also uses special containers for shipping parts to prevent fluids from spilling during transport. In the past, engine cores used to be loaded into the back of an open truck. A trail of oil would be left behind as it drove away, according to Ripplinger.
"I can't believe how much contamination there must have been in the soil," he said.
The big goal is recycling to save the environment but Ripplinger has seen some amazing sights come through his shop. He said one of the most memorable was a photo of car that hit a moose. The moose's head was on the trunk and the hind legs were on the hood of the car.
"The passengers walked away from that one," said Ripplinger. "The moose was huge. I have no idea where (the passengers) would have fit after that."
